i will try to get the laziness out of me so i can lift my car up and take some pictures.
unfortunately the ford ranger shocks needed the collar off my old shocks to directly bolt into the new lower control arms.
the metal collar inside the shock bushing is re used for the ford ranger shock and it will indeed bolt directly on there with no other mods necessary.
